North Dakota State Requirements
Qualifications: Child Care Supervisor: Must have training and demonstrated ability to work with young children and have at least one of the following: AA in early childhood development; or CDA or similar local, state, or federal certification; or Montessori teacher certification; or HS diploma and one year experience in child care or a similar setting; or HS equivalency and one year experience in child care or a similar setting.
Provider/Child Ratio:
Age Range | Ratios for Center Based Care in North Dakota State |
0 - 24 months | (1:4) |
2 years | (1:5) |
3 years | (1:7) |
4 years | (1:10) |
5 years | (1:12) |
6 - 12 years | (1:18) |
Age Range | Ratios for Family Child Care in North Dakota State |
All ages | (1:7) plus 2 additional school age children before and after school |
